Should I Paint or Hire a Pro?

A savvy homeowner knows that DIYing projects can often get you the most bang for your buck. However, a wise homeowner also knows that some jobs are simply left to the pros. Painting is one task that makes a lot of homeowners wonder if a pro is truly worth it. Here are some considerations when deciding whether to hire a pro or paint yourself.

When to opt for a pro for your interior:
Vaulted Ceilings
If you’re dealing with vaulted ceilings, a pro will ensure a job well done and have the tools and experience to tackle the job safely. Don’t try to tackle a job that requires you to precariously balance on a ladder– chances are if you don’t hurt yourself, you’ll end up with a subpar paint job.

You Need To Strip The Walls
Old paint is likely lead-based. If your home is old, you’ll want to ensure a painter takes care of the task of stripping the paint safely. Lead poisoning can cause serious health problems and is not worth the risk.

You’re Looking To Sell
Selling your home can be stressful enough. If you face a time crunch, hiring out will take a load off your plate. Not to mention, a professionally done job will highlight your home much better than a slapdash DIY. If you are looking to sell, hiring a painter could have a good ROI.

When To Opt For A Pro For Your Exterior:
If You See Any Damage Or Chipping
The exterior of your home will need to be painted and protected to pass a home inspection. If there is any damage to the exterior, be sure that a professional who knows how to address the issue can fix it and paint it properly. The exterior of your home is very important to protect from weatherization, and painting plays a big role in this job.

If You Have A Multi-Story Home
If you have a one-story home and feel like you have the skill set to paint, you may be in a good position to do so. However, for people who own a multi-story home, it’s always a safer option to hire a painter who has experience painting home exteriors. Professionals have the tools and scaffolding as well as the expertise to ensure that the job is done well and safely.
